Abstract:

A large class of (2+1)d gauge theories may be engineered using Hanany-Witten diagrams. Some of these theories are known to flow to non-trivial superconformal fixed points, while others are known to break supersymmetry. However, there are many such theories for which the IR behavior is not known. As the IR of 3d theories are strongly coupled, standard perturbative techniques are of little use. In order to approach this problem, the speaker and his research group will construct the general gravity dual of Hanany-Witten diagrams using M-Theory. This extends the work of Assel et al (2011, 2012) who only considered the IR superconformal fixed point of a subset of such theories.
